Here's a preview of the text for the writing challenge, when you're ready click the start button above:

My grandparents have lived in a nursing home for several years. They are very happy because they socialise with other people and they have quite a few friends to have fun with. Every day, they do different activities such as cooking, reading and singing in the choir. Also, their caregivers are the best in the world since they look after them at all times. When they get sick, a doctor examines them, brings the medicines to them to the nursing home and calls them on the phone to take an interest in their health. I am sure they are taken care of very well and that gives me a lot of peace of mind. I visit them whenever I can and I have never seen them so happy in my life.
